Navigating Heartache: The Emotional Journey of 'Por Si Regresas'

Marta Soto's song 'Por Si Regresas' delves into the complex emotions of love, loss, and self-preservation. The lyrics paint a vivid picture of someone who is preparing for the possible return of a past lover. The protagonist is conflicted, setting up emotional barriers to protect themselves from further heartache. This preparation is not just physical but deeply emotional, as they express a desire to avoid the pain of rekindling a relationship that might not be healthy or fulfilling.

The song's chorus, 'Por si regresas, déjame antes irme corriendo a otra parte,' translates to 'In case you return, let me run away to another place first.' This line encapsulates the essence of the song: the need to escape before being hurt again. The protagonist acknowledges the possibility of the lover's return but chooses to distance themselves to avoid the emotional turmoil that could follow. The repeated imagery of being carried away by the air and getting lost in it symbolizes a desire for freedom and release from the emotional baggage of the past.

Marta Soto's poignant lyrics also touch on the idea of self-reflection and growth. The line 'Y mirarte para verme en tu reflejo' ('And look at you to see myself in your reflection') suggests that the protagonist seeks to understand themselves better through the lens of their past relationship. This introspection is a crucial part of their journey towards healing and self-discovery. The song beautifully captures the bittersweet nature of love and the strength it takes to prioritize one's well-being over the allure of a potentially damaging reunion.
